Extended Data Fig. 10: Measurement of photon flux within the POA.

From: Violet-light suppression of thermogenesis by opsin 5 hypothalamic neurons

Extended Data Fig. 10

a, Schematic of experimental setup for measuring intra-cranial photon flux as described in Methods. b, Holt–Sweeney microprobe consisting of a pulled optic fibre with an attached transparent spherical diffusing tip. Scale bar, 100 μm. c, Measurement depths and probe path within cranium. d, Absolute photon flux within mouse cranium with OPN5 action spectrum superimposed (adapted from2 with data points from4). Top blue trace represents surface flux and, at the λmax of OPN5, is about 3.4 × 1013 photons cm−2 s−1. At the maximum 4.0 mm depth (grey trace), the flux at the λmax of OPN5 is approximately 9.5 × 1010 photons cm−2 s−1. e, Relative photon flux normalized to surface measurements. Each trace is expressed as mean ± s.e.m. from n = 3 mice.
